The De'Longhi Magnifica Plus Fully Automatic Espresso Machine offers robust features for coffee enthusiasts seeking an affordable yet versatile home espresso solution. One of its best attributes is the 18 one-touch customizable recipes, allowing you to easily make a wide range of drinks including espresso, latte macchiato, cappuccino, and iced coffee. The built-in conical burr grinder with 13 settings ensures fresh ground coffee tailored to your preference, which is a significant advantage for achieving the right flavor profile.
Additionally, the LatteCrema Hot System provides excellent milk frothing for creamy and rich foam, whether you're using milk or milk alternatives. The 3.5-inch TFT full-touch color display further simplifies operation by making it easy to navigate and customize recipes, while the ability to save personalized drink profiles for up to four users adds a convenient, user-friendly touch. The machine also excels in practicality with removable and dishwasher-safe parts, making it relatively easy to clean.
At 21.2 pounds, it is on the heavier side, which may be cumbersome for those with limited counter space or who need to move it frequently. While the price point makes it accessible, it may still be considered an investment for some. Despite these minor drawbacks, this espresso machine stands out as a strong contender in its category, particularly for families or households with multiple coffee drinkers due to its customizable profiles and variety of drink options.
The Breville Barista Express is a semi-automatic espresso machine that offers great value for those wanting a hands-on coffee experience at home without splurging. It combines an integrated conical burr grinder with a 1/2 lb bean hopper and adjustable grind size control, allowing fresh coffee grounds tailored to your taste. It uses low-pressure pre-infusion and digital temperature control (PID) to optimize espresso extraction, which helps produce well-balanced shots. The machine has a powerful steam wand for manual microfoam milk frothing, suitable for making lattes and cappuccinos with some practice.
With a 67-ounce water reservoir, it holds a decent amount of water for multiple cups before needing a refill, supporting moderate daily use. Its stainless steel construction and included cleaning tools make maintenance manageable, though the semi-automatic operation means some learning curve for beginners. The machine weighs over 22 pounds, so it’s sturdy but not very portable.
Though not the cheapest on the market, the Barista Express fits well in the affordable category given its quality build and features. It excels for users who want control over the espresso-making process including grinding and milk texturing, but it may be less ideal for those seeking a fully automatic or super-simple push-button machine. Its one-year warranty and strong customer ratings reflect good reliability. If you enjoy fresh coffee and are willing to learn basic barista skills, this machine offers a strong balance of functionality and price.
The De'Longhi Magnifica Evo is a fully automatic espresso machine designed to make a variety of coffee drinks easily, including espresso, cappuccino, latte macchiato, and iced coffee—all with one-touch controls. It features a built-in conical burr grinder with 13 grind settings, which is a big plus for fresh, well-balanced coffee flavors, especially if you enjoy experimenting with different beans.
The machine uses De'Longhi's LatteCrema system for milk frothing, which handles both dairy and milk alternatives smoothly and keeps milk fresh when stored in the fridge. It's particularly good for those who like milk-based drinks and appreciate automatic milk frothing without extra hassle. One convenient feature is its easy cleaning process, with removable, dishwasher-safe parts that simplify maintenance.
Some users might find the touchscreen interface less intuitive if they prefer simpler buttons, and as a super-automatic model, it may not offer as much manual control as some espresso enthusiasts want. It is highly regarded among super-automatic machines, making it a solid choice for those seeking a versatile, user-friendly option that covers most espresso and milk-based drink needs without breaking the bank.
